Kaitaki Ferry Conversion Project Related to the KiwiRail Turnaround Plan

The suggestion for a modification to the Kaitaki is mentioned in the Statement of Corporate Intent 2012-2014. The document outlines both the extension of the Aratere and the proposal for converting the Kaitaki (or another suitable vessel) to a rail-capable vessel. Specifically, it states:

"The extension of the MV Aratere to provide increased rail deck capacity, commercial vehicle and
passenger space is expected to be completed by September 2011. The business case for converting
the Kaitaki (or another suitable vessel) to a rail capable vessel and modifying terminal infrastructure
to accommodate it will be considered during the 2012 financial year"

As you may know, the Aratere extension did proceed as planned, unlike the Kaitaki proposal. You can find the document here: https://www.kiwirail.co.nz/assets/Upload...
